Large-headed Dandelion vs Pied Tamarin
Taraxacum procerisquameum compared with Saguinus bicolor
Key Differences
- Large-headed Dandelion is Least Concern while Pied Tamarin is Critically Endangered.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Large-headed Dandelion | Pied Tamarin |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) | Callitrichidae |
| Genus | Taraxacum | Saguinus |
| Species | Taraxacum procerisquameum | Saguinus bicolor |
